...
Ineras UX-ramverk (instruktioner, designsystem och komponenter) utvecklas löpande. Denna sida visar nya komponenter och större förändringar i UX-ramverket samt direktlänkar till sidorna..
2024
December
Kod
Release av IDS 5.2
Headers för Inera och Inera admin kan ha både knappar och länkar i header
En hel del CSS-fixar
Tillgänglighetsfixar, bland annat fokuserbar headline i dialog
Bugfixar
Läs mer om uppdateringarna i vår changelog.
Figma
Header (1177) - Ökad fontstorlek för tjänstens namn i mobilläge för profession och admin.
...
Resursbiblioteket
Thumbnail - Justerad bredd och höjd till Figmas nya aspect ratio.
Oktober
Kod
Release av IDS 5.1
Nya komponenter: Dropdown, Pagination, Desciptionlist
All relevanta komponent CSSer är nu i ids-design.
Refaktorering av button och link.
List css och mycket mer
Bugfixar
...
Designriktlinjer för https://inera.atlassian.net/l/cp/cAGYrCcb har ändrats och utökats
Dokumentation för Data table pagination
Dokumentation för List pagination
September
Kod
Release av IDS 5.0
Footer CSS.
Header CSS (1177, 1177-admin, 1177-pro)
Temaspecifika header/footer komponenter baserade på ids-design.
Datatabell CSS
Popover CSS
Bugfixar
...
Kodkomponenter
I september uppdaterades ids-paketen från version 1.7.1 till 1.10.0
Dessa uppdateringar inkluderar en ny Grid. Card, Dialog och Agent samt många förbättringar och refaktoreringar.
Mer info finns i changelog (1.8.0 ->1.10.0).CSS (se ny uppdatering i rätt miljö ovan)
Nu finns den nya CSS-koden i vår testmiljö (vi avvaktar behörighetsändring för push till rätt miljö men för att ni skall kunna se så länge lägger jag upp länkar här)
Nedan några exempel:
https://css-dev.netlify.app/?path=/story/components-page-footer-1177--footer 1177 footer
https://css-dev.netlify.app/?path=/story/components-page-footer-1177-profession--footer&globals=theme:1177-profession 1177 profession footer
https://css-dev.netlify.app/?path=/story/components-page-header-1177--default 1177 Header
https://css-dev.netlify.app/?path=/story/components-page-header-1177--with-menu-under 1177 Header med meny
https://css-dev.netlify.app/?path=/story/components-page-header-1177-profession-desktop--default 1177 Profession Header
https://css-dev.netlify.app/?path=/story/components-page-header-1177-profession-mobile--logged-out 1177 Profession mobile header
När vi lagt upp i rätt miljö kommer ny länk här.Nu finns uppdaterade instruktioner för att föreslå nya komponenter i Figma, se Föreslå egna komponenter i Figma . För att förenkla processen finns en ny separat leveransfil i Figma att använda och vi har tagit bort instruktionerna om branches. Leveransfilen “1177 & Inera - Leveransfil nya komponenter” ligger i Figma under UX ramverk / Designsystem.
Följande komponenter är klara (kod och Figma):
https://inera.atlassian.net/l/cp/kesNauMc - brödsmula för desktop och mobil (truncated)
https://inera.atlassian.net/l/cp/rcMbhoK7 - uppdaterad struktur och nytt sätt att bygga på med table header och table cell
H1 small - mindre storlek av H1, se specifikation på https://inera.atlassian.net/l/cp/4cpPDuCP
Error state för radioknapp/checkbox
Nya ikoner klara: “Id-card locked” och “Copy file” Icons
Card-komponenten har gått igenom acceptanstest. Cards
Nytt dokument om “toastmeddelanden” med riktlinjer kring tillgänglighet finns på Confluence under avsnittet “Vägledning och tips för tillgänglighet”: Toastmeddelanden
...